    ORAL is constitutional and legal

    The Attorney General and Minister for Justice designate, Dr. Dominic Ayine, has stated that the newly formed operation, Recover All Loot (ORAL), aligns with the constitution.

    During his vetting by the Appointments Committee of Parliament on January 13, 2025, he emphasised that the value of accountability is one of the core principles underpinning the constitution.

    “Oral is supposed to exert accountability from persons, either politically exposed or persons holding public office, who used or misused their office to loot public resources in the form of property, money, and other intangible resources. So oral is constitutional.

    “Oral is legal. In fact, the fact that it is a non-legal body doesn’t mean that it is illegal. There is a distinction between non-legality and illegality,” he stated.

    The five-member ORAL team, which was set up by President John Dramani Mahama, is led by the Member of Parliament for North Tongu, Samuel Okudzeto Ablakwa.

    The team is tasked with investigating and documenting cases of alleged corruption and recovering misappropriated state resources.
